"A Friend for Rachel" provides students with professional interests in healthcare a unique learning experience and volunteer opportunity. Students offer ongoing companionship to individuals with early to moderate stage dementia and their caregivers.

As a "friend," you can:

  • Assist people with early to moderate stage dementia in continuing to enjoy their interests, remaining active, engaging in meaningful activities, forming new relationships, and avoiding isolation.

  • Provide respite and support to family caregivers.

  • Develop a comprehensive understanding of dementia, which is considered a public health crisis.

  • Cultivate a meaningful relationship with a person dealing with dementia.

  • Enhance your communicaton and listening skills.

Some of the topics covered in training sessions include:

  • Grasping the concept of dementia and cognitive impairment.

  • Recognizing the burden on caregivers.

  • Pursuing quality of life and tailored meaningful activities using art, music, and horticulture.

  • Refining effective communication skills for interactions with patients and families.

  • Understanding behaviors and their underlying significance.
